Warning: full episode spoilers follow.


After inexplicably taking a week off in the middle of a two-part storyline, Earth's Mightiest Heroes returned this weekend with the penultimate episode in the series. "Operation Galactic Storm" set the bar awfully high, so I wasn't necessarily surprised when "Live Kree or Die" failed to match it. It was a decent follow-up episode, but not one that made full use of the premise, or even necessarily justified the two-part structure in the first place.


If nothing else, this episode was heavy on the sci-fi action. There was a neat little spacecraft chase sequence that felt reminiscent of the Death Star trench run. Meanwhile, half of the team squared off against gigantic Kree training monsters in a scene that was equal parts Star Wars and John Carter. Best of all, we got to see Thor cut loose in a way we rarely have over the course of the show. It was a treat to watch Thor call forth the full power of the storm, wipe out the Kree military (even if mostly off camera) and then bring the hammer down on the Supreme Intelligence. Where is this Thor when the Serpent Society or Wrecking Crew are pestering Manhattan every time?
